Red Lion Inn & Suites Long Island City

42-24 Crescent St
Long Island City, New York 11101
2.4 miles from Beth Israel Medical Center
More hotels near this hotel
Near Queensboro Plaza Station (530 feet)


Directions from Red Lion Inn & Suites Long Island City to Beth Israel Medical Center


More Long Island City Landmarks Near Red Lion Inn & Suites Long Island City

Columbia University Depression (0.7 miles)
Mount Sinai Hospital Of Queens (1.5 miles)